The Comparison of Hick's Religious Pluralism With Plantinga's Exclusivism

Message:
Abstract:
The purpose of this paper is to compare Hick’s pluralism with Plntinga’s exclusivism concerning religious diversity. In explaning his pluralistic approach، Hick introduces problems of Christian exclusivism and inclusivism and contends that the only way to get rid of these challenges، is the theological revolution of the «Christ-centered» to «God-centered» by means of a religious pluralism. He holds that the apparent differences between religions and their claims arising of negligence from the symbolic language of religion. Plantinga contrary to Hick، differs between religions as a reason for the contradictory stance of pluralism، and sees the legitimacy of religious exclusivism. In explaining and defending his exclusivistic position، he rejects both moral and epistemological criticisms. Finally through his «proper function theory» and through borrowing from the «Aquinas- Calvin Model» Plantinga tried to justify the validity of their religious exclusivism. By comparing these two views and their principles and arguments، it seems that، both views on major issues، particularly in terms of epistemological justification، are confronted with some problem. However، it seems that Hick''s theory، for the emphasis on the aspect of the tolerance between faiths، is more attractive than Plantinga’s religious exclusivism.
